Event Information |
Run4Hope is a 10 mile, 5k and 1 mile memory walk presented in honor of local victims that have succumbed to substance abuse.
This race memorializes those who have gone before us while it draws attention to the fact that addiction can be treated.
The event benefits Breaking Barriers - Hope is Alive, a nonprofit organization that specifically remembers the lives lost to the heroin epidemic sweeping across our state and our country. And to inspire breakthroughs in treating people who suffer from drug addiction, by assisting in the recovery process and educating the community about the disease of addiction.
